For all of you with idling problems I found out yesterday that Ford has a TSB out concerning an electrical lead that runs around the power steering pump and oil pressure sending unit that can short to ground causing the following problems.
Cuts out when idling (mine cut out at traffic lights)
Rough Idle
Hard Start
No Start
Cutting out when cornering
The Service Advisor informed me of this yesterday after I took my 2003 EB 5.4L to the second dealership for the same problem. According to them a little bit of heat shrink around the scuffed part of the wire solves the problem. This is supposed to also solve the hard starting problem I've had for the last 80,000 miles that the dealer could never fix.
The first dealership changed the IAC and when the problem returned two days later they said they could not do anything unless they could read some codes. Apparently they can not read TSBs either.
